Weather basics

Temperature

Temperature measures how hot or cold the air is — physically, the average kinetic energy of air molecules. It's measured with thermometers and reported in °C (SI) or °F.

Humidity

Humidity is the amount of water vapour in the air. Relative humidity compares current vapour to the maximum the air can hold at that temperature — 100% means saturation, fog or rain.

Air pressure

Atmospheric pressure is the weight of the air column above you, measured in hectopascals (hPa). Falling pressure often signals approaching storms; rising pressure usually means settling weather.

Wind

Wind is air moving from high-pressure areas toward low-pressure areas. The bigger the pressure difference over a distance, the stronger the wind.

Clouds & rain

Clouds

Clouds form when moist air rises, cools, and its water vapour condenses onto tiny particles. The main families are cirrus (high, wispy), cumulus (puffy) and stratus (layered).

How rain forms

Rain begins when cloud droplets collide and grow heavy enough to fall. In cold clouds, ice crystals grow instead and melt on the way down — the Bergeron process.

Rain gauges

A rain gauge is a simple cylinder that collects rainfall over a known area so it can be measured in millimetres. One millimetre of rain equals one litre of water per square metre.

Storms

Thunderstorms

Thunderstorms are cumulonimbus clouds powered by strong convection — warm moist air rising fast. They produce lightning, thunder, heavy rain, gusty winds and sometimes hail.

Lightning

Lightning is a giant electrical discharge between cloud and ground (or within a cloud), heating air to ~30,000 °C. The rapid expansion of that air is the thunder you hear.

Hail

Hail forms when strong thunderstorm updrafts carry raindrops upward into freezing air, adding layer upon layer of ice until the stone is too heavy to stay aloft.

Monsoon

A monsoon is a seasonal reversal of winds bringing a wet and a dry season, driven by land heating faster than the ocean. South Asia's summer monsoon delivers most of the region's annual rain.
